Weather Notes:
More of the below-forecast pattern of early morning low temp’s,
but rapidly rising to very easy, especially with super-sunny!
We feel that with the position of the sun at its apex in todays
sky, there is some possibility the temps could go higher than
forecast, and that could result in solar softened surfaces where
direct exposure to rays is focused over afternoon hours.

Conditions Notes:
Notwithstanding the First Tracks coolness, the Ski/Board
conditions are clinically excellent. Period.
496cm’s/16.25 feet of season-to-date accumulation
without any significant thermal interference for weeks
on end means there are both extraordinary levels of
retention and refinement in the entire range of open
terrain, and across all skill levels of trail ratings.
All things considered, where we’ve been,
where things are headed...
It’s very simple, we’re at the peak of winter conditions for this season.
